What Is Distance Learning?

Distance learning is an educational approach that allows students to study without the need to be physically present on campus. It offers flexibility, enabling learners to access course materials, lectures, and assignments from anywhere with an internet connection. You can take your classes online at your own pace, but when it’s time for examinations, some distance learning centers may have physical locations where you can write your tests. This means you don’t need to worry about living far from your chosen university; distance learning makes it possible to pursue higher education from anywhere, at any time, while still earning a degree.

Distance learning programs require a few essential tools like a reliable laptop, internet access, and a quiet space to take your classes and complete your assignments. Most universities that offer distance learning have structured schedules and virtual classrooms, but they also provide opportunities for students to interact with instructors and fellow learners online.

Universities Offering Distance Learning in Nigeria

The table below highlights the open and distance learning centers in Nigeria and the universities that offer them. S/NDistance Learning CentersUniversities
1UI Distance Learning CentreUniversity of Ibadan, Ibadan
2OAU Centre for Distance LearningObafemi Awolowo University, Ile-Ife
3UNILAG Distance Learning InstituteUniversity of Lagos, Akoka
4UNIMAID Centre for Distance LearningUniversity of Maiduguri, Maiduguri
5MAUTECH Centre for Distance LearningModibbo Adama University of Technology, Yola
6UNIABUJA Centre for Distance Learning and Continuing EducationUniversity of Abuja, Abuja
7LAUTECH Distance Learning CentreLadoke Akintola University of Technology, Ogbomoso
8Distance Learning Centre ABU, ZariaAhmadu Bello University Zaria
9Lagos State University Open and Distance Learning and Research InstituteLagos State University
10JABU Center for Distance LearningJoseph Ayo Babalola University, Ilesha
11UNN Center for Distance and e-LearningUniversity of Nigeria Nsukka
12Babcock Centre for Open Distance and e-LearningBabcock University Ilishan
13FUTMINNA Centre for Open Distance and e-LearningFederal University of Technology Minna
14UNILORIN Centre for Open Distance and e-LearningUniversity of Ilorin
15ABUAD Open and Distance Learning CentreAfe Babalola University, Ado-Ekiti
16OOU Open and Distance Learning CentreOlabisi Onabanjo University, Ago-Iwoye
17IAUE Institute of Distance EducationIgnatius Ajuru University of Education, Port Harcourt
18Usmanu Danfodio University CODE, SokotoUsmanu Danfodio University, Sokoto
19Enugu State University of Science and Technology ODL Centre, AgbaniEnugu State University of Science and Technology
20University of Benin Centre for Distance Learning, Edo StateUniversity of Benin
21First African Distance Learning University (FADLU) 
22National Open University (NOUN) 
23Miva Open University, Abuja, FCT 
24Iconic Open University, Sokoto, Sokoto State 
25West Midland Open University, Ibadan, Oyo State 
26Al-Muhibbah Open University, Abuja, FCT
